The US faces a massive incarceration issue, with 2.3M imprisoned and 650K released annually. Without marketable skills, many re-offend. For-profit companies can help by providing training and job opportunities, both during and after incarceration. A few things that support kids visiting incarcerated parents (most of them require no additional costs) - Parents can be placed in facilities closer to families - Free buses or improved transportation options - Clear rules about entering facility. (Every family has a story of driving 5-10 hours only to be turned away due to some arbitrary rule or change of policy.) - Treating visitor with basic human decency – which unfortunately often requires specialized training those processing families - Family-friendly visiting areas. - Expanding video visiting – but not at the expense of in-person visits. - De-stigmatizing parental incarceration and supporting children in making the choice about when and how they want to keep in contact with incarcerated parents - Avoiding unnecessary incarceration in the first place Another excerpt from a piece Echoes created for the Womens Justice Project about the closure of Bayview Prison. Is how we approach pretrial helping or a hindrance? $14 billion a year is spent holding people in jail who have not been found guilty of a crime. Pretrial incarceration costs individuals and their families almost $30,000 in lost income, causes 1/4 of incarcerated people to lose their homes, increases adverse case outcomes, and deteriorates the well-being of hundreds of thousands of Americans. This new report from The Bail Project, "Out of Pocket: The High Cost of Pretrial Incarceration" explores the financial and social costs of incarcerating people pretrial, quantifies the incredible toll our reliance on cash bail creates, and introduces the concept of needs-based interventions as a viable alternative. In the 15 years since the Second Chance Act, state incarceration rates dropped 23% due to policy shifts and better support for reentry. As we mark #SecondChanceMonth, check out this report on state-level recidivism trends and progress: https://bit.ly/49PlDtC #ReentryMatters

Did you know that juvenile incarceration can have lasting negative effects on young individuals? From the increased risk of reoffending to the high costs of imprisonment, the dangers are clear. However, education can play a crucial role in breaking this cycle. By investing in educational programs and rehabilitation efforts, we can help steer youth toward a brighter future.
